This is my favorite halloween treat. A thick sugar cookie, with a great icing and candy corn. It is enough sugar to make one dizzy, so I make it only once a year and try to give away as many as possible.

Sugar Cookies
1 cup sugar
1 cup butter
3 eggs
3 teaspoons baking powder
3 1/2 cups flour
2 teaspoons vanilla
cream sugar and butter. add eggs, vanilla and dry ingredients. mix thoroughly. chill for 30 minutes. roll out to 1/4 inch and cut out a pumpkin shape (i use a glass and then reshape it a bit). Bake at 375 for 10 minutes.
Icing
1/2 cup butter
2 cups powdered sugar
1 teaspoon vanilla
dash of salt
milk
cream butter. add sugar, then vanilla, salt and food coloring. add milk and powdered sugar until you have your desired consistency. decorate.
